??Denny is a town in the Falkirk council area of Scotland, formerly in the county of Stirlingshire. It is situated close to 7 miles (11 km) west of Falkirk, and 6 miles (9.7 km) north-east of Cumbernauld, nearby to both the M80 and M876 motorways. The town covers a total area of approximately 1.03 square miles. Denny is separated from neighbouring village Dunipace by the River Carron. At the 2011 census, Denny had a resident population of 7933. Until the early 1980s, Denny was a hub for heavy industry, such as a number of iron foundries, brickworks, a coal mine and paper mills before the middle of the 20th century. Denny is currently going through a ? 7.6 million regeneration plan in the town centre. The local football team are Dunipace Juniors F.C., who play at Westfield Park where they relocated to from their previous home of Carronbank. They participate in the West Area of the Scottish Junior Football Association. Noteworthy footballers from the town consist of Billy Steet, Sammy Baird, Jimmy McMullan and Martyn Corrigan. A number of other well known individuals come from the town of Denny. This features Thomas Bain, a Canadian politician; John Adam Cramb, a historian; George William Gray, a chemist and innovator of liquid crystal display; Matthew Hay, a medical professional; Carl Kirkwood, an Australian politician; a Christian Maclagan, in all probability the first female archaeologist in Britain; Danny Malloy, a boxer; and Stevie McCrorie, a musician.     can you repair resin driveways?

    Being a strong and durable product requiring little maintenance and expected to last over 2 decades, it’s little wonder resin is now a popular material amongst homeowners in the UK to build their driveways. However, there’s always the issue of the driveway fading, cracking or even becoming worn and tired. So is it possible to repair resin driveways? The answer is yes, a resin driveway can be repaired, however the best approach to use largely depends on the issue being faced. As a confident DIYer it’ll be very easy to do, but if you lack the confidence then calling in a professional for help would be a better option. So let’s take a look at how you can repair your resin driveways.

    For cracks, the best reparation approach would be to chisel it out. Once done, then you can proceed to breaking the stones to form a rough edge. It’s important to make sure that the matrix of the stone remains unaffected. Make a new mixture of resin bound stone and pack it in tightly to the gap. While doing this, we’ll recommend making use of a plastic trowel to avoid burnishing. This fresh mixture will then create a smooth and perfect surface by interlocking with the edges. You can follow similar procedure for patches but these are larger holes or damages than cracks and as the name suggests are mostly likely to remain noticeable but will prevent further crumbling of your resin driveway.

    For homeowners, who aren’t so keen about the patch repairs, you can opt for an overlay especially in the event whereby the majority of the surface has failed. Although many usually shy away from this approach because of the perceived high expenses, but the fact is that the approach is actually cost effective as you won’t have the need to spend more money in the long run.

    how much does it cost to repair a driveway?

    Is your driveway damaged or starting to show some signs of cracks and gaps? If yes, then you’d probably be thinking of repairing it before it gets even worse. Repairing a driveway is largely an unknown process but also a very tedious task as well. So if you’re looking to hire a professional for help, just how much is the repair going to cost? In this article, we’re going to look at the various factors that can determine the cost of a driveway repair.

    In the UK, the average price of repairing a driveway is usually within the range of £1,400 to £1,800, where as the normal price of a driveway repair will range between £700 to £2,400. although some small repairs tasks can be as low as £250, while huge driveway repairs can skyrocket to about £4,200.

    However, in general, the overall cost of repair a driveway can not be determined as each driveway is unique with their special repair needs. The factors that can influence the price of a driveway repair includes the material used, the perimeter of the driveway as well as the condition of the foundation. The only factor that’s not unique to any one driveway is the materials used, so let’s take a look at the differences in price using the based on the various types of materials available.

    ✓ Concrete. The average cost of repairing a concrete driveway is usually between £250 to £3,200. Have it in mind at most times the price of fixing an overly damaged driveway can be more than the cost of buying a new one.

    ✓ Asphalt. The average cost of repairing an asphalt driveway is usually between £750 to £2,800.

    ✓ Brick. The average cost of repairing a brick driveway is usually between £700 to £1,700.

    ✓ Cobblestone. The average cost of repairing a cobblestone driveway is usually between £500 to £1,600.

    how to repair concrete driveway pitting?

    Pitting, also referred to as spalling is the event whereby “pits” or small holes start showing on the surface of your concrete driveway which makes it appear both worn and uneven. Concrete driveway pitting is a common but highly frustrating problem for most homeowners. You’ll see some concrete driveways that’ll only start to pit after a couple of years, but this is not true for all concrete driveways as others will start to show signs only after a couple of months. So how do you tackle this issue? Well, it’s relatively simple to tackle, however if you’re not confident or lack the necessary skills, we’d recommend you get in touch with a reliable professional who can guarantee the best results for help. In this guide, we’ll take you through the concrete driveway pitting repair process.

    ✓ Prepare the pits by cleaning the area, clearing out all debris and more. The small pits can be cleaned with a stiff brush while a sturdy broom will do a good job for larger pits.

    ✓ Make use of a hose to spray the concrete pits and flush out all remaining bits of waste.

    ✓ If you’re tackling series of small pits, simply use a caulking gun filled with pre-mixed epoxy and specially formulated for concrete to fill the pits. Clear off the excess eproxy ensuring that its level with the concrete surface. Once done, simply leave for at least 24 hours before the application of a concrete sealant to prevent the wear and tear of the new concrete.

    ✓ Chisel out a little concrete and clean with a pressure washer. Once done, apply a concrete resurfacing compound mixture into the holes and use a trowel to level off.

    ✓ Ensure that the repaired concrete driveway is protected from rain and foot traffic for at least 6 hours (or 24 hours for vehicles).

    Will my patio need a lot of maintenance?

    Patios do not require lots of maintenance. They will only need occasional cleaning to make sure that the material keeps its original appearance. It's always best to clean your patio with a pressure washer and occasionally tap each slab or brick just to check the sand underneath hasn't washed away.
